You cannot switch from Elestar HCT 40+10+12.5 to Egiramlon 10+10 without consulting your doctor, as they are two different medicines - they are not equivalent and cannot be used interchangeably.
Elestar HCT 40 mg/10 mg/12.5 mg contains 40 mg olmesartan + 10 mg amlodipine + 12.5 mg hydrochlorothiazide and Egiramlon 10 mg + 10 mg contains 10 mg amlodipine + 10 mg ramipril. As you can see, the only common point for both preparations is 10 mg of amlodipine. In addition, the composition of the drugs differs significantly - Elestar HCT is a three-component drug, Egiramlon contains only two ingredients.
